Achieving Hormone Balance: Strategies for Preventing Hormone-Dependent Cancers

Understanding the intricate connection between hormones and cancer is crucial for proactive health. While genetics play a role, lifestyle choices and environmental factors can significantly impact hormone levels, influencing the risk of hormone-dependent cancers like breast, ovarian, and prostate cancer. Cultivating hormonal harmony through targeted strategies can empower you to mitigate this risk and promote overall well-being.

  • Prioritize a nutritious di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ean protein sources. Limit processed foods, sugary drinks, and saturated fats, which can imbalance hormone production.
  • Engage in regular movement to help regulate hormone levels and reduce inflammation.
  • Maintain a healthy weight through mindful eating habits and consistent exercise. Excess body fat can increase estrogen production, raising the risk of certain cancers.
  • Manage stress effectively through practices like yoga, meditation, or deep breathing exercises. Chronic stress can disrupt hormone balance and contribute to inflammation.

Regular check-ups with your healthcare provider are essential for monitoring hormone levels and identifying any potential issues early on. By embracing these strategies, you can actively participate in your health journey and promote hormonal harmony for long-term well-being.
